Transaction 43c71f2026a5ee318672610da3d7bcdca24a218ebd4a0baf91faa3192e8b2414

10 Input
2 Outputs
  • 43c71f2026a5ee318672610da3d7bcdca24a218ebd4a0baf91faa3192e8b2414:0
  • value  11297730
    address  3QBeRBguMPMLpwfL4Q1PfRg8HcxQ5GBymQ
  • 43c71f2026a5ee318672610da3d7bcdca24a218ebd4a0baf91faa3192e8b2414:1
  • value  16270
    address  3R21tAaABhVfFicdqUFVkaoCmVfBG2Xsnp